Estate agent Laura, considered a superwoman when it comes to selling problematic houses, is struggling to shift one particular property which is beautiful but tainted by the murder of a woman and child, by their husband and father Bruce, now serving a jail term.

The neighbourhood is upmarket, but the residents are decidedly secretive and strange - and it is clear that, Bruce's neighbours know more than they are telling.

Meanwhile, a series of threatening text messages and untoward incidents at the house indicate that Laura does not only have an uphill task before her, but may actually be in danger herself. But who could possibly be behind this?

As usual, Caroline Mitchell, whose books are always a creepy pleasure to read, delivers more bang for your buck than any reasonable reader can expect. This book is a another must-read and gets 4.5 stars.

A chilling story which sees us getting to know the realtor charged with selling a murder house and finding herself in the middle of a mystery. The use of letters from the man alleged to have murdered his family make for a useful way to get to know the back story and the key players, and I thought the juxtaposition of these with the realtor decorating the house for sale made for an eerie introduction to the players. Fast paced and unsettling, this is a must read for people who love a psychological thriller,
